Заказы на доработку 1С (сервис удаленной работы)

Хранилище

База знаний
Неназначенных незавершенных заказов: 1
Бесплатные отчеты, обработки, конфигурации, внешние компоненты для 1С Статьи, описание работы, методики по работе с 1С

Здравствуйте, гость ( Вход | Зарегистрироваться )



> Контроль ввода характеристик Контрагента          
kasya Подменю пользователя
сообщение 20.01.12, 10:10
Сообщение #1

Общительный
**
Группа: Пользователи
Сообщений: 29
Спасибо сказали: 0 раз
Рейтинг: 0

Доброго времени суток. Ситуация следующая:

Виды Контрагентов определены Перечислением.

Необходимо, чтобы в справочнике Контрагенты при выборе Вида Контрагентов выводились определенные поля характеристик. Т.е. при выборе Вид Контрагента ЮрЛицо - ИНН, р/с, код банка, а для ФизЛица - ФИО, паспортные данные и т.д. Суть - не могу настроить чтоб выбирался Вид из списка. У меня весь список отображается и все тут...

Если б Виды Контрагентов хранились в справочнике, то вопросов нет, понятно как в форме настроить. А как быть при хранении этих данных в Перечислении?



Сообщение отредактировал logist - 20.01.12, 15:42
Причина редактирования: Правила п. 5 log

logist Подменю пользователя
сообщение 20.01.12, 14:22
Сообщение #2

Про1С-ник
Иконка группы
Квалифицированный бухгалтерГений телепатии и социального моделированияЗа заслуги на форуме в 2010 годуМодератору Про1С (за заслуги в 2011 году)
Группа: Местный
Сообщений: 9564
Из: Kharkiv, UA
Спасибо сказали: 2539 раз
Рейтинг: 0

Шото я ничего не понял. Возможно Вам надо использовать не перечисления, а планы видов характеристик.


Signature
Личные бесплатные консультации не даю, для этого есть форум!

kasya Подменю пользователя
сообщение 20.01.12, 15:08
Сообщение #3

Общительный
**
Группа: Пользователи
Сообщений: 29
Спасибо сказали: 0 раз
Рейтинг: 0

Цитата(logist @ 20.01.12, 15:22) *
Шото я ничего не понял. Возможно Вам надо использовать не перечисления, а планы видов характеристик.

переформулирую вопрос. Есть справочник Контрагенты. Есть Перечисление Виды контрагентов за значениями ЮрЛицо, ФизЛицо. Необходимо, чтоб при создании нового Контрагента в зависимости от того ЮрЛицо это или ФизЛицо были поля ввода соответствующих характеристик. Т.е. для ЮрЛица - ИНН, р/с; для ФизЛица ФИО, паспорт. Как это реализовать посредством Плана видов характеристик?

logist Подменю пользователя
сообщение 20.01.12, 15:29
Сообщение #4

Про1С-ник
Иконка группы
Квалифицированный бухгалтерГений телепатии и социального моделированияЗа заслуги на форуме в 2010 годуМодератору Про1С (за заслуги в 2011 году)
Группа: Местный
Сообщений: 9564
Из: Kharkiv, UA
Спасибо сказали: 2539 раз
Рейтинг: 0

Программно заполняйте ТЧ перечислениями в зависимости от вида контрагента. ПВХ тут уже не причем.


Signature
Личные бесплатные консультации не даю, для этого есть форум!

Спасибо сказали: kasya,

kasya Подменю пользователя
сообщение 20.01.12, 15:39
Сообщение #5

Общительный
**
Группа: Пользователи
Сообщений: 29
Спасибо сказали: 0 раз
Рейтинг: 0

Цитата(logist @ 20.01.12, 16:29) *
Программно заполняйте ТЧ перечислениями в зависимости от вида контрагента. ПВХ тут уже не причем.

спасибо, попытаюсь.

alex040269 Подменю пользователя
сообщение 20.01.12, 15:40
Сообщение #6

Крутой
Иконка группы
Группа: Местный
Сообщений: 1626
Из: Гуляйполе
Спасибо сказали: 236 раз
Рейтинг: 0

Цитата(logist @ 20.01.12, 15:29) *
Программно заполняйте ТЧ перечислениями в зависимости от вида контрагента. ПВХ тут уже не причем.


Может проще навесить на форму ВСЕ требуемые реквизиты и потом (программно) скрывать не нужные.


Signature
Никогда не бойся делать то, что не умеешь, помни - Ноев ковчег был построен любителем, профессионалы построили Титаник.
ЗиУП

kasya Подменю пользователя
сообщение 20.01.12, 15:41
Сообщение #7

Общительный
**
Группа: Пользователи
Сообщений: 29
Спасибо сказали: 0 раз
Рейтинг: 0

Цитата(alex040269 @ 20.01.12, 16:40) *
Может проще навесить на форму ВСЕ требуемые реквизиты и потом (программно) скрывать не нужные.
эм, а как скрыть ненужные? будет несколько коряво выглядеть когда часть уберется, часть останется. или я неверно себе представляю? хотелось бы чтоб это было не табличной частью оформлено, а поля ввода создать. Но тут я не пойму как тогда мне их фильтровать.

logist Подменю пользователя
сообщение 20.01.12, 15:44
Сообщение #8

Про1С-ник
Иконка группы
Квалифицированный бухгалтерГений телепатии и социального моделированияЗа заслуги на форуме в 2010 годуМодератору Про1С (за заслуги в 2011 году)
Группа: Местный
Сообщений: 9564
Из: Kharkiv, UA
Спасибо сказали: 2539 раз
Рейтинг: 0

Если это будут поля ввода, то они будут присутствовать все как реквизиты, на форме нужно будет управлять только их видимостью, в зависимости от условия.


Signature
Личные бесплатные консультации не даю, для этого есть форум!

alex040269 Подменю пользователя
сообщение 20.01.12, 16:41
Сообщение #9

Крутой
Иконка группы
Группа: Местный
Сообщений: 1626
Из: Гуляйполе
Спасибо сказали: 236 раз
Рейтинг: 0

Цитата(kasya @ 20.01.12, 15:41) *
эм, а как скрыть ненужные? будет несколько коряво выглядеть когда часть уберется, часть останется. или я неверно себе представляю? хотелось бы чтоб это было не табличной частью оформлено, а поля ввода создать. Но тут я не пойму как тогда мне их фильтровать.

ЭлементыФормы.ИНН.Видимость     = Ложь


Да, скорее всего будет немного криво. Разве что расположить в две колонки и тогда скрывать правую или левую. Или соответсвующие реквизиты расположить на разных страницах и скрывать страницы (пользователю переключаться только из-за этого неудобно)

Да, еще можно управлять доступностью:
ЭлементыФормы.ИНН.Доступность     = Ложь

Элемент будет видно, но изменить - нельзя.


Signature
Никогда не бойся делать то, что не умеешь, помни - Ноев ковчег был построен любителем, профессионалы построили Титаник.
ЗиУП

Не нашли ответа на свой вопрос?
Зарегистрируйтесь и задайте новый вопрос.


Ответить Новая тема
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 

RSS Текстовая версия Сейчас: 23.06.25, 3:50
1С Предприятие 8.3, 1С Предприятие 8.2, 1С Предприятие 8.1, 1С Предприятие 8.0, 1С Предприятие 7.7, Литература 1С, Общие вопросы по администрированию 1С, Методическая поддержка 1С - всё в одном месте: на Украинском 1С форуме!